Abstract

The utility model discloses a lighting device for control cabinet, which relates to the technical field of lighting of control cabinet, comprising a cabinet body, wherein a cabinet door is arranged at the front end of the cabinet body, lighting adjusting components are respectively arranged at two side surfaces in the cabinet body, an automatic switch component is arranged at the inner side surface of the cabinet body and above a group of lighting adjusting components, a rotating rod drives a lighting mounting plate to rotate by pushing a push plate, the angle of the lighting mounting plate is adjusted, the condition in the cabinet can be clearly seen during maintenance, the maintenance is convenient, when the door is opened, a movable plate is pushed by a spring, a second electrode plate is contacted with a first electrode plate to be electrified, and then a lighting lamp can be turned on to light the cabinet, when the cabinet is closed, one end of a movable rod is extruded by the cabinet door, the movable rod moves towards the direction of a first fixed plate, and then the spring contracts, the second electrode plate is separated from the first electrode plate, the illuminating lamp is turned off, and a lighting switch does not need to be turned on specially, so that the lamp is convenient and practical.

Referring to fig. 1, the present invention provides a technical solution of an illumination device for a control cabinet: the utility model provides a lighting device for switch board, includes the cabinet body 1, and cabinet door 2 is installed to the front end of the cabinet body 1, and illumination adjusting part 3 is all installed to the inside both sides face of the cabinet body 1, and automatic switch subassembly 4 is installed to the medial surface of the cabinet body 1 and the top that is located a set of illumination adjusting part 3.
Illumination adjusting part 3 includes connecting plate 31 of 1 medial surface installation of the cabinet body, the inboard of connecting plate 31 is provided with illumination mounting panel 32, damping cylinder 35 is connected on the top of connecting plate 31, the inside of damping cylinder 35 is provided with dwang 33, the top of dwang 33 is connected with push pedal 34, the top of illumination mounting panel 32 corresponds dwang 33 department and has seted up spacing groove 36, the lower part bottom surface of connecting plate 31 is connected with inserts post 37, a plurality of light 38 is installed in the front of illumination mounting panel 32, the bottom of dwang 33 and the size looks adaptation of spacing groove 36, damping cylinder 35 is greater than the power of illumination mounting panel 32 rotation with the resistance of dwang 33, illumination adjusting part 3 is symmetrical structure about cabinet body 1.
When the illumination adjusting assembly 3 is actually used, the rotating rod 33 is rotated by pushing the push plate 34, so that the angle of the illumination mounting plate 32 is changed under the action of the rotating rod 33 and the inserting column 37, the angle of the illumination mounting plate 32 is adjusted according to the sight condition inside the cabinet body 1, and the illumination lamp 38 can illuminate the position to be maintained.
Referring to fig. 4-5, the automatic switch assembly 4 includes an inner side surface of the cabinet 1 and is located directly above one of the lighting adjustment assemblies 3, and a first fixed plate 41 and a second fixed plate 42 are respectively connected to the inner side surfaces of the first fixed plate 41 and the second fixed plate 42, a moving rod 43 is disposed inside the first fixed plate 41 and the second fixed plate 42, a movable plate 44 is connected to an outer surface of a middle of the moving rod 43, a first electrode plate 46 and a second electrode plate 47 are respectively connected to the second fixed plate 42 and the movable plate 44 in a facing manner, a spring 45 is commonly connected to a side surface of the first fixed plate 41 and another side surface of the movable plate 44, the first fixed plate 41 and the second fixed plate 42 are slidably connected to the moving rod 43, the movable plate 44 is fixedly connected to the moving rod 43, the first electrode plate 46 and the second electrode plate 47 have the same size, and inner diameters of the first electrode plate 46 and the second electrode plate 47 are larger than a diameter of the moving rod 43.
In practical use of the automatic switch assembly 4, when the cabinet door 2 is opened, the spring 45 pushes the moving rod 43, the movable plate 44 and the second electrode plate 47 to move outwards, so that the second electrode plate 47 mounted on the side surface of the movable plate 44 contacts with the first electrode plate 46, and the illumination lamp 38 is powered on, and the cabinet door 2 can be conveniently opened for illumination. When the cabinet door 2 is closed, the cabinet door 2 pushes the moving rod 43 to move in the direction of the first fixing plate 41, so that the spring 45 contracts, the movable plate 44 and the second electrode plate 47 both move along with the moving rod 43, and the second electrode plate 47 is separated from the first electrode plate 46, so that the lighting lamp 38 can be turned off.
The utility model discloses a theory of operation: when the cabinet is used, the cabinet door 2 is opened, the spring 45 pushes the moving rod 43, the movable plate 44 and the second electrode plate 47 to move outwards, so that the second electrode plate 47 mounted on the side surface of the movable plate 44 is in contact with the first electrode plate 46, the illumination lamp 38 is electrified, and equipment inside the cabinet body 1 is illuminated, at the moment, a maintenance worker pushes the push plate 34 to rotate the rotating rod 33, so that the angle of the illumination mounting plate 32 under the action of the rotating rod 33 and the plug column 37 is changed, the angle of the illumination mounting plate 32 is adjusted according to the sight condition inside the cabinet body 1, and the illumination lamp 38 can illuminate the position to be maintained, so that the maintenance worker can conveniently maintain;
after the maintenance is completed, when the cabinet door 2 is closed, the cabinet door 2 pushes the moving rod 43 to move in the direction of the first fixing plate 41, so that the spring 45 contracts, the movable plate 44 and the second electrode plate 47 both move along with the moving rod 43, and the second electrode plate 47 is separated from the first electrode plate 46, so that the lighting lamp 38 can be turned off.
